Alone In the Garden

Alone in the garden, I breathe the besotted scent of vermilion frangipani.
I listen to the wind, the charm and seductive songs of the mockingbirds.
Beyond sinking flames of the quenching thirst of twilight,
devouring the sky in a dramatic and beautiful display of artistry.
Walking together with luscious sounds, the wind carries in the dreams so long ago.
Leaving an infuse brush feather kiss upon the wine ripples pellucid water.
Mist rolls leisurely downs an ancestral pyramid,
swallowing the full of exotic demanding menagerie standing in its wake,
urging them to get lost in the wilds of the craggy slopes.
Alone in the garden, enchanting grounds where all linger slumber sounds.
